UB Women's Soccer Earns Twelfth Consecutive NSCAA Team Academic Award
Purple Knights Star Both On The Pitch And In The Classroom
November 19, 2012
Bridgeport, Conn.-For the twelfth consecutive season, the University of Bridgeport women's soccer program has been recognized by the National Soccer Coaches Association of America (NSCAA) with a College Team Academic Award.
A total of 724 soccer teams (221 men, 503 women) posted a team grade point average of 3.0 or higher, thereby earning the NSCAA Team Academic Award for the 2011-12 academic year
The UB women's soccer team, under the direction of fourteenth-year head coach Magnus Nilerud, posted a 3.39 grade point average to earn its twelfth consecutive NSCAA Team Academic Award.
On the field in 2012, the Purple Knights posted an 11-6-2 overall record and advanced to the East Coast Conference Championship Tournament Final.
